This hearty twist on the classic British Toad in the Hole combines savory herby sausages, sweet roasted butternut squash, and a fluffy, golden Yorkshire pudding batter. It’s a perfect meal for cozy evenings, packed with flavor and comfort.
Ingredients:
For the Sausages and Vegetables:
6 herby sausages (e.g., pork sausages with sage, rosemary, or thyme)
1 medium butternut squash, peeled and cubed
1 tablespoon olive oil
Salt and pepper to taste
Fresh thyme or sage (optional, for extra flavor)
For the Yorkshire Pudding Batter:
1 cup (125g) all-purpose flour
3 large eggs
1 cup (240ml) milk
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
2 tablespoons sunflower or vegetable oil (for the batter)
